Heritage at Edg-Clif Farms & Winery: A Living Legacy on America’s 250th 4th of July

As America celebrates its 250th anniversary on the 4th of July 2026, Edg-Clif Farms & Winery stands as a powerful reminder of what heritage truly means. This sprawling 725 acre Ozark property near Potosi, Missouri, has embodied American grit, creativity, and careful stewardship for almost a century—perfectly echoing our national history.

Here, heritage lives in the very earth: ancient limestone cliffs, rich soil, and timeworn stone. The iconic cliffside lodge, constructed in 1832, became the heart of Edg-Clif when Andrew Stephen Knapp and his wife Hazel purchased it in the 1930s. By the 1940s, it had grown into one of the Midwest’s premier Hereford cattle ranches, producing champion purebred stock and even extending electrical service to the surrounding area during World War II. Today, the Knapp family’s granddaughters—Cyndy Keesee and Steffie Littlefield along with their husbands—honor that legacy as third-generation stewards. They have thoughtfully transformed the land and its historic buildings into a thriving vineyard, an award-winning winery, and a craft brewery without erasing its roots. Preserving this heritage matters deeply in our fast-paced world. Edg-Clif proves that meaningful progress can honor what came before. Sustainable practices safeguard the same rolling hills and dramatic cliffs that inspired the Knapps generations ago. Visitors enjoy exceptional Chambourcin wines and handcrafted beers made from grapes and hops grown on-site, while historic barns and cottages welcome weddings, field-to-table dinners, family gatherings, and community events. Every sip and celebration carries forward timeless Missouri values of hard work, family bonds, and shared community.
